McMORRAN v. STATE

No. 36618.

46 P.3d 81 (2002)

118 Nev. 379

Ruth Anne McMORRAN, Appellant, v. The STATE of Nevada, Respondent.

Supreme Court of Nevada.

May 17, 2002.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Steven G. McGuire, State Public Defender, James P. Logan, Chief Deputy Public Defender, Carson City, for appellant.

Frankie Sue Del Papa, Attorney General, Carson City, Richard W. Sears, District Attorney, Rusty D. Jardine, Deputy District Attorney, White Pine County, for respondent.

BEFORE: SHEARING, ROSE and BECKER, JJ.


OPINION

PER CURIAM.

Appellant Ruth Anne McMorran contends that the search of her motel room by state law enforcement officers violated the Fourth Amendment to the United States Constitution.
